On , OSHA opened a planned health inspection of DEPENDABLE BAGGING COMPANY, INC/LOUISIANA BLENDING in 264 HORD ST., NEW ORLEANS, LA 70123 (NAICS 327390). OSHA activity number 343080859.
OSHA opens inspections for many reasons — routine scheduling under a national or local emphasis program, an employee complaint or referral, or a follow-up after a reported injury. Opening or conducting an inspection is not itself an allegation or a finding that this employer broke any rule; any findings appear as the citations listed below, and citations can be contested, reduced, or withdrawn.

29 CFR 1910.134(e)(1): The employer did not provide a medical evaluation to determine the employee's ability to use a respirator, before the employee was fit tested or required to use the respirator in the workplace: On or about April 12, 2018, at 264 Hord St., New Orleans, LA 70123, the employer allowed employees to voluntarily use a Moldex 2700 N95 Particulate Respirator without first performing a medical evaluation to determine the employee's ability to wear a respirator, and without providing employees with the information in Appendix D of the standard when the employer allows the voluntary use of filtering face piece respirators.

29 CFR 1910.1200(e)(1): The employer did not develop, implement, and/or maintain at the workplace a written hazard communication program which describes how the criteria specified in 29 CFR 1910.1200(f), (g), and (h) will be met: On or about April 12, 2018, at 264 Hord St., New Orleans, LA 70123, the employer failed to implement and maintain a written Hazard Communication Program for employees who worked with and were exposed to, but not limited to, Celogen OT.

29 CFR 1910.1200(g)(8): The employer did not ensure that material safety data sheets were readily accessible to the employees in their work area during each work shift: On or about April 12, 2018, at 264 Hord St., New Orleans, LA 70123, the employer failed to provide employees with Safety Data Sheets for chemicals they worked with or exposed to including, but not limited to, Celogen OT, Five Star DP High Flow Epoxy Grout Resin/ Component A, and Silica Sand.

29 CFR 1910.1200(h)(1): Employees were not provided effective information and training on hazardous chemicals in their work area at the time of their initial assignment and whenever a new hazard that the employees had not been previously trained about was introduced into their work area: On or about April 12, 2018, at 264 Hord St., New Orleans, LA 70123, the employer failed to inform and train employees on the hazardous chemicals in their work area that were corrosive or contained elements such as, but not limited to, Silicon Dioxide, Crystalline Silica, or Silica Sand SiO2.

29 CFR 1910.134(c)(1): A written respiratory protection program that included the provisions in 29 CFR 1910.134(c)(1)(i) - (ix) with worksite specific procedures was not established and implemented for required respirator use: On or about April 12, 2018, at 264 Hord St., New Orleans, LA 70123, the employer allowed employees to voluntarily use a Moldex 2700 N95 Particulate Respirator without first implementing a written Respiratory Protection Program.
